| 8-bromo-7-(but-2-ynyl)-3-methyl-1H-purine-2,6(3H,7H)-dione Basic information |
Product Name: | 8-bromo-7-(but-2-ynyl)-3-methyl-1H-purine-2,6(3H,7H)-dione | Synonyms: | 8-bromo-7-(but-2-ynyl)-3-methyl-1H-purine-2,6(3H,7H)-dione;8-broMo-7-(but-2-ynyl)-3-Methyl-3,7-dihydropurine-2,6-dione;3-Methyl-7-(2-butyn-1-yl)-8-bromoxanthine;8-Bromo-7-(2-butynyl)-3,7-dihydro-3-methyl-1H-purine-2,6-dione;8-broMo-7-(but-2-yn-1-yl)-3-Methyl-1H-purine-2,6(3H,7H)-dione;8-broMo-7-but-2-yn-1-yl-3-Methyl-3,7-dihydro-1H-purine-2,6-dione;8-BroMo-7-(2-butyn-a-yl)-3,7-dihydro-3-Methyl-1-1H-purine-2,6-dione;Linagliptin interMediateC | CAS: | 666816-98-4 | MF: | C10H9BrN4O2 | MW: | 297.11 | EINECS: | 613-975-8 | Product Categories: | 666816-98-4 | Mol File: | 666816-98-4.mol |  |
| 8-bromo-7-(but-2-ynyl)-3-methyl-1H-purine-2,6(3H,7H)-dione Chemical Properties |
Melting point | 285 °C | density | 1.71 | storage temp. | 2-8°C | solubility | DMSO (Slightly), Methanol (Slightly) | form | powder to crystal | pka | 8.91±0.70(Predicted) | color | White to Almost white | InChI | InChI=1S/C10H9BrN4O2/c1-3-4-5-15-6-7(12-9(15)11)14(2)10(17)13-8(6)16/h5H2,1-2H3,(H,13,16,17) | InChIKey | HFZOBQSHTNNKFY-UHFFFAOYSA-N | SMILES | N1(CC#CC)C2=C(N(C)C(=O)NC2=O)N=C1Br | LogP | 1.25 at 20℃ | CAS DataBase Reference | 666816-98-4 |
| 8-bromo-7-(but-2-ynyl)-3-methyl-1H-purine-2,6(3H,7H)-dione Usage And Synthesis |
Chemical Properties | White powder | Synthesis | 8-bromo-3-methyl-3,7-dihydro-1H-purine-2,6-dione (2.450 g, 10 mmol),1-bromo-2-butyne (1.596 g, 12 mmol), Sodium carbonate (1.590 g, 15 mmol), and 20mL of acetone was added to a 100mL flask. The reaction system was heated to 40 ° C, and the reaction was stirred for 4h. After the reaction was cooled to room temperature, suction filtration was performed, and the filter cake was washed with methanol to obtain a crude product as a pale yellow solid. The crude product was reconstituted with dichloromethane and cyclohexane. Yield 2.912 g of 8-bromo-7-(but-2-ynyl)-3-methyl-1H-purine-2,6(3H,7H)-dione. The yield was 98%, and the purity was 99.9%. | References | [1] Patent: US2015/274728, 2015, A1. Location in patent: Paragraph 0056-0060 [2] Patent: , 2016, .
